Hello Everyone,
My name is Byron and I started travelling through Mexico from February. As I continue to travel I am going through central America and South America doing Workaways to enrich my experiences of these countries
I am an experienced traveller who is finding exciting ways to continue to see more of the world.
I am an adventurous, outgoing and active person who is always looking for new experiences. I love being outdoors, in nature, any and all animals and I always enjoy some DIY and physical work.
My current travel adventure starts in Mexico but will hopefully continue throughout Latin America allowing me to take in all of the beautiful sights.
I am a trained chef and I also have experience cleaning and customer service.
I love animals and recently spent a year in Israel working in a horse ranch where I cared for all of the animals there.
I have a bachelors degree in computing science so I am also digitally proficient and can help with any work in that area.Interests

I spent serval years training to be a chef in Scotland. I worked in many restaurants giving me experience in many different work environments. I have a Level 2 Food and Hygiene certificate which I completed because of this job I am good at working in a team towards a common goal.
During the Pandemic I spent 6 months working in hospital cleaning and preparing food for the patients. The cleaning needed to be done to a high standard so I think that I excel in that area of work.
I spent a year in Israel working on a horse ranch in the desert. At this ranch in learned how to feed, groom and take care of the horses, as well as learning to ride them. In the horse ranch i also looked after the chickens, dogs and cats. This experience made me realise how much of a love for animals I have.
After school I went to university and completed a Bachelors degree in Computing Science in Glasgow.
Last year I completed a Teaching English as a Foreign Language qualification (TEFL). This means that I am qualified to to English to non-native English students.Age
